¿Cómo configurar ambas líneas de un ListView usando simple_list_item_2?

Por lo tanto, lo siguiente creará un ListView donde las filas tienen su vista de texto "principal" llena por la matriz de valores.

ArrayAdapter<String> adapter = new ArrayAdapter<String>(this, 
    android.R.layout.simple_list_item_2, android.R.id.text1, values);

Al cambiar el tercer parámetro a android.R.id.text2 se establece la vista de texto "secundaria". ¿Hay alguna forma sencilla de configurar ambos?

Respuestas a la pregunta(4)

Su respuesta a la pregunta